Mobil 1 Extended Performance 10W-30 is a top-tier full-synthetic motor oil engineered for long service intervals. It is designed to protect critical engine parts for up to 20,000 miles between oil changes. The oil controls oxidation to prevent breakdown and maintains excellent viscosity across a wide temperature range.

Its Triple Action+ Formula works to deliver outstanding engine performance, protection, and cleanliness. Meeting the stringent ILSAC GF-6 standards, it provides essential protection against low-speed pre-ignition (LSPI) and timing chain wear. This formulation also helps keep your engine clean and can contribute to improved fuel economy.

Royal Purple HMX is specifically formulated for engines with more than 75,000 miles. Its advanced formulation aims to minimize wear and restore lost performance in aging engines. The oil addresses common issues in high-mileage vehicles, such as increased oil consumption and seal leakage.

It is formulated with robust zinc/phosphorus anti-wear compounds combined with Royal Purple’s proprietary additive technology. This unique chemistry is designed to condition and revitalize hardened engine seals, which can help reduce oil leaks and burn-off. The result is an oil that helps older engines run more smoothly and efficiently.

Mobil Delvac Extreme 10W-30 is a premium synthetic diesel engine oil built for severe conditions. It is engineered to extend engine life for modern diesel engines operating under heavy loads, whether on-highway or off-highway. This oil is a robust solution for demanding commercial and industrial applications.

One of its key benefits is the potential for extended oil drain intervals, potentially up to two times beyond OEM recommendations. This capability can lead to reduced maintenance downtime and costs. The formulation also works to improve fuel economy, which is a critical factor for fleet operations and heavy equipment.

First, let’s talk about certifications. This is non-negotiable. You need to check that the oil meets the latest industry and manufacturer standards. Look for the API (American Petroleum Institute) “Starburst” symbol and the specific service category, like API SP, which is the current standard for gasoline engines. Many extended performance oils also carry GM’s dexos1® or Ford’s WSS-M2CXXX specifications. Using an oil that matches your car manufacturer’s recommendation is the easiest way to ensure compatibility and protect your warranty.

Next, consider the additive package. Extended performance oils are defined by their advanced additive systems. These are the chemicals that fight sludge, prevent wear, and keep your engine clean over the long haul. I pay close attention to detergents and dispersants, which handle contaminants, and anti-wear additives like zinc dialkyldithiophosphate (ZDDP), though its levels are carefully balanced for modern emission systems. The whole point of a long-life oil is that these additives are designed to last for many thousands of miles without breaking down.

Viscosity is another big one. An 8W-30 oil is a multi-grade, meaning it behaves differently at different temperatures. The “8W” refers to its winter (cold) viscosity, allowing it to flow easily for quick starts and lubrication in cold weather. The “30” is its viscosity at operating temperature (100°C), providing a robust protective film for your engine’s moving parts under heat and stress. I make sure the 8W-30 grade is listed in my vehicle’s owner’s manual. It’s a less common viscosity, so it’s crucial to confirm it’s correct for your engine.

Finally, think about the base oil composition. Full synthetic oils are the standard for extended performance. They are chemically engineered to provide superior performance, better stability at high temperatures, and improved flow at low temperatures compared to conventional or synthetic blends. For an oil that’s meant to go 10,000, 15,000, or even 20,000 miles, starting with a high-quality full synthetic base is essential. What does “Extended Performance” actually mean for my engine?

For me, “Extended Performance” means two main things: longer oil change intervals and superior engine protection over that extended time. These oils are formulated with a higher concentration of advanced additives that fight engine wear, control sludge and deposits, and prevent oil breakdown from heat and oxidation far longer than standard motor oils. This allows you to safely follow extended service intervals, often between 10,000 to 15,000 miles, as recommended by the oil manufacturer and if your vehicle’s maintenance system supports it.

Can I mix different brands of 8W-30 extended performance oil?

While it’s generally not recommended, in a pinch, mixing small amounts of different brands of the same viscosity (like 8W-30) and type (full synthetic) is better than running your engine low on oil. However, for optimal performance, I avoid it. Different brands use proprietary additive packages, and mixing them can potentially reduce the overall effectiveness of the oil’s protective qualities. It’s always best to do a full drain and refill with a single, high-quality product.

Do I still need to change my oil filter with extended performance oil?

Yes, absolutely. This is a point I can’t stress enough. Even the best oil in the world can’t do its job if the filter is clogged and unable to clean it. Always install a new, high-quality oil filter rated for extended service intervals when you put in extended performance oil. A standard filter may not last the full duration the oil is designed for, compromising your engine’s protection.

Will using extended performance oil void my car’s warranty?

Using an extended performance oil will not void your warranty as long as it meets the specific performance standards and viscosity grade required by your vehicle’s manufacturer, as stated in your owner’s manual. The key is the certification. For example, if your GM vehicle requires a dexos1® licensed oil, you must use an extended performance oil that carries that license. I always keep receipts and records of my oil changes as proof of proper maintenance.
